Handover note — from Edda to Caspian

Caspian, here's where the Windrowe supplier renewal stands as I step out. Sales leads, you're copied because this affects quoting. The current Windrowe contract for Larkspur components expires in November; I've got verbal agreement on a three-year term with a modest price bump, offset by faster delivery windows. Paperwork is with legal. Don't promise customers anything on lead times until it's signed. Caspian, the strategic reasoning behind sticking with Windrowe is captured in the confidential note below.

management briefing: Only 33 of the 205 pilot accounts renewed Kasath, so a churn review is set for October 17. Weniusek Logistics is in early talks to buy Holethax Freight for about $345.6 million.

Leadership Review Briefing — Headcount Plan

Branch managers: next year's headcount plan for Quindara Systems is near final. Net growth is limited to the Arvale service branches; all other branches hold flat. Backfills require director sign-off. Contractor conversions are capped at six per quarter. Submit variance requests before the leadership review closes. The plan's underlying assumptions are summarised in the confidential note that follows.

internal memo for tagef-hadup: Gross margin on Ulaath came in at 15 percent against a plan of 5 percent. Only 7 of the 120 pilot accounts renewed Ulaath, so a churn review is set for October 15.

# Flaglight Rollouts — Approvals

Quick version for on-call: any rollout touching more than 5% of traffic needs an approval in Flaglight before the ramp continues. Kill switches don't need approval — just flip them and note it in the incident channel. Scheduled ramps pause automatically if error budget burns hot. If you're stuck at 2 a.m. with a pending approval, there's one person authorized to override, and that's the approver below.

account owner for tagep-bafof: Norael Gilax Juleth